Product Description

No one could be more orderly or organized than dedicated librarian Helma Zukas. No one could be more rash and raucous than avant-garde artist Ruth Winthrop. Yet the two women are best friends and a resourceful, ingenious, crime-solving team. So when two of Ruth's latest paintings—each depicting an ex-lover who met a very untimely and mysterious end—are stolen, the amazing amateur detectives get to work.

But digging through Ruth's romantic rendezvous turns up more than broken hearts. There's an angry ex-wife, a jealous fellow artist, and a rampaging group of local tree-huggers. There's trouble brewing in Bellehaven . . . and only Helma and Ruth can make certain that mayhem doesn't lead to murder.

The case of the missing paintings  
Librarian Helma Zukas' friend Ruth is upset when two of her paintings are stolen. The paintings depict Ruth's former boyfriends, both of whom died in a mysterious way. Meanwhile there are rumors that Miss Zukas' apartment complex will soon be sold to developers. Throw in a group of tree-huggers and that sums up Index to Murder. All the old favorite characters in the series are here and there's a bit of romance, but the plot tends to wander and the motive for the crimes committed is pretty far-fetched. Series fans will probably want to read this book but it's not Jo Dereske's best.
